What are the rules of the Westing Game?
Sam gives the rules of the game. 8 pairs, 10,000 each pair, if 1 player drops out the other one does too, they get 2 days notice of the session, each pair can give 1 answer, and they get a clue for each team. Sam gives the pairs of people. Sun Lin Hoo and Jake Wexler are on a team.

How much money do you win in the Westing Game?
Each pair will receive $10,000.00, if both heirs in one pair sign the check they can spend the money. If they forfeit, that pair will have to return the $10,000.00. In the will it states “the object of the game, to win.”. Players will get two days notice of the next session so they can submit answers.
